Ozark did 2 jobs for us. The first was the removal of all first floor boards, repairs to subfloor, and installation of new flooring. Ozark did a great job and we are very happy with the result.
However, our experience with the second project was vastly different.
We came home to find that area had not been properly masked. Sanding dust in all other bedrooms and up the attic stairs to living area there. We spent 6 man hours sweeping floors and ceilings and washing where needed. Bedroom floor had numerous runs and pools of sealant. Patch in bedroom did not match floor.
Ozark responded promptly and screened floors in hallway and bedroom and re-applied seal. They also replaced the patch, making it very acceptable.
Job was still not to our satisfaction (numerous runs and pools of sealant).
Again the company responded promptly and sent a different crew, which we requested.
Again we had uneven surface finishing and one smaller pool, somewhat hidden by door. Additionally, the new flooring installed in the hallway has large oval marks from the screening.
We decided that we didn't want them to try to fix the problems again, so we asked for a reduced price. They responded by giving us $200 off.
The work was to be finished at the end of May, which they did.
The required re-working took us until the end of June and we are still have floors that do not look professionally finished.
We are not happy with the floors and we are not satisfied with the refund, but will not take the matter any further.

The job was estimated at three days. It barely took a day and a half. Unfortunately, part of this was because the crew didn't remove the "shoe" which is the strip of wood at the bottom of the base board from any of the bedrooms. We had originally asked to be taken off so we could paint it and refasten onto the baseboard and so the floors could be refinished from wall to wall. The next thing they said they were going to do and never did was fill in the small holes in the wood left from the nails and staples from the carpet that used to be there. A lot of holes were filled in but many others were not. When we called they said they would send someone out the next day. They came and filled a few more holes in but far from them all. Finally, I called the owner and asked what why they hadn't filled in all the holes as we discussed and he said that the holes were too small to fill in. The holes were no smaller than the ones they already filled in, so this just seemed like an excuse. He came and surveyed the situation and filled in some of the holes and said he had to leave and that he didn't know when he'd be back to finish. He ended up never coming back, but someone camer back to drop off the final bill in our mailbox.
I had hoped that the initial error of not removing the shoe would have made him be a little more dilligent with the rest of the job, but it was get it done quick, get the check and get out. Really disappointed after seeing the positive reviews of the others, but I have to think if you simply want your existing floors redone these guys are good, if you're redoing a wood floor that's been under carpet, call someone else.
"The fact of the shoe not being removed is correct, it was a clerical error and not on the work order. We do accept responsibilty for this, and normally this does not occur. However, the problem was not carpet nail holes not being filled, but oxidation that was caused by the carpet tacks (probably from repeated carpet cleaning). This was explained to the customer and it was suggested to possibly use a little darker stain color to help conceal these, but they wanted to stay with the natural color. I did personally spend almost 3 hours touching up these oxidation marks, the customer was satisfied, and gave me the check for payment at that time.
